Cost of Living in Hillcrest - Frequently Asked Questions
Is Hillcrest, South Africa a good value for travelers, expats, and digital nomads when you compare it to larger metros?
Cost of Living in Hillcrest, South Africa offers a balanced value for many travelers. Relative to Durbanโ€™s core or larger coastal cities, the area feels calmer and more spacious, with access to green spaces and community amenities. Daily costs for groceries, casual dining, and utilities tend to align with a suburban rhythm, and housing can provide more room for the same budget. Transport remains flexible with car access and local transit. Tip: map out a stay near shops and transit routes to maximize convenience and savings.
What does daily life look like for a traveler or remote worker staying in Hillcrest, South Africa, in terms of housing search, food options, transport, and errands?
Hillcrest, South Africa living cost aside, you can expect housing choices that range from spacious townhomes to comfortable apartments, often near village hubs with shops and parks. Food options are diverse, from local markets to casual eateries, making it easy to batch-cook or dine out when you favor variety. Transportation is practical: a car helps for hillside streets and day trips, while local buses and ride-hailing services cover errands and meetings. Co-working spaces and cafes with reliable Wi-Fi can support remote work, with options clustering around central centers. Tip: start with a short-term rental in a walkable area to test commuting and amenities.
